Transaction b629660356a8e5fb6bb238aaa8463bb22a8462480c4a1ac19f21ca07a080fa9d
2 Input
1 Outputs
- b629660356a8e5fb6bb238aaa8463bb22a8462480c4a1ac19f21ca07a080fa9d:0
value 614981
address 1C79EJEvb1V9Bcw4zg965veV4s1KsoA2Yz